Whether it's a business trip or a vacation, traveling from Jordan to Afghanistan requires a quick check on power compatibility. The last thing you want is to arrive and discover your charger doesn't fit the outlets.

Good news: Jordan and Afghanistan share compatible plug types (Type C and F). Your existing plugs should fit directly into Afghanistan's outlets without any adapter needed.

On the voltage front, Jordan (230V, 50Hz) and Afghanistan (220V, 50Hz) are very similar. You shouldn't need a voltage converter for your electronics.

Don't forget that Afghanistan hotel rooms sometimes have a universal shaver socket in the bathroom, but these low-wattage outlets aren't suitable for high-draw devices. For reliable charging, use the standard wall outlets with a proper adapter.
